How to Choose the Right Shark Vacuum for Luxury Vinyl Plank Floors

Choosing the right vacuum for luxury vinyl plank (LVP) floors involves balancing effective cleaning with protecting your floor’s finish. Here’s a breakdown of key features to consider when selecting a Shark vacuum:

Suction Power & Brushroll Design

Suction power is crucial for lifting dirt and debris without scratching the LVP. Too much aggressive suction, combined with a harsh brushroll, can dull the finish over time. Look for models with adjustable suction settings, allowing you to lower the power on hard floors. More importantly, consider the brushroll design. Soft brushrolls (like those found in the Shark HydroDuo or Shark Rocket Ultra-Light) are ideal. These gently agitate surfaces without causing abrasive damage. Avoid vacuums with stiff bristles intended primarily for deep carpet cleaning.

Corded vs. Cordless

Cordless vacuums (like the Shark Pet Cordless Stick Vacuum) offer convenience and maneuverability – great for quick cleanups and reaching under furniture. However, they typically have limited runtimes (around 40 minutes in many models) and may have less consistent suction than corded options. Corded models (like the Shark Navigator Lift-Away Deluxe or Shark Rocket Ultra-Light Corded) provide continuous power, making them better suited for larger homes or extensive cleaning sessions. Consider your home size and cleaning habits when deciding.

Wet/Dry Capabilities

For LVP, accidental spills are inevitable. Wet/dry vacuums (like the Shark HydroVac MessMaster Wet/Dry) offer a significant advantage by being able to quickly address both liquid and solid messes, without risking water damage if used correctly. Models with self-cleaning features (like the HydroVac) help prevent the spread of grime and maintain hygiene. Be sure to check the manufacturer’s guidelines for safe use on LVP.

FAQs

What type of brushroll is best for luxury vinyl plank floors?

A soft brushroll is ideal for luxury vinyl plank (LVP) floors. These gently agitate dirt and debris without causing abrasive damage or scratching the finish. Avoid stiff bristles designed for carpets.

Is a cordless or corded Shark vacuum better for LVP?

Both cordless and corded Shark vacuums can work well on LVP. Cordless models offer convenience, but corded models provide consistent power for larger homes. Consider your home size and cleaning needs when choosing.

Can I use a wet vacuum on my LVP floors?

Yes, but with caution. Wet/dry vacuums like the Shark HydroVac can be great for spills, but always follow the manufacturer’s guidelines to avoid water damage to the subfloor. Ensure the vacuum is specifically designed for sealed hard floors.

What suction power is appropriate for LVP floors?

Adjustable suction power is best. High suction isn’t always necessary and can potentially dull the finish. Lower the suction setting when cleaning LVP floors to protect their surface while still effectively removing dirt.
